Abstract

Studying the influence of IQ imbalance and carrier frequency offset (CFO) on the system performance in multi-band orthogonal frequency division multiplexing ultra wideband (MB-OFDM UWB) receiver, a joint estimation and compensation method of IQ imbalance and CFO was proposed in time domain and frequency domain. First, three repeat preambles were used to estimate and compensate the CFO and IQ imbalance in time domain. Second, pilots of data unit were used to estimate and compensate the residual IQ imbalance in frequency domain. The simulation results show that the method can overcome the influence of IQ imbalance and CFO, when CFO is 40 PPM, IQ imbalance factor is g=1.1 and θ=10°, the IQ imbalance and CFO can be compensated. The design method is of high accuracy, and is suitable for long symbol MB-OFDM UWB system.
